Watch more: https://to.pbs.org/45m7zcL | #CaregivingPBS Rhode Island is the only state that surveys its public school students to determine which ones have caregiving responsibilities. At the Apprenticeship Exploration School, educators work one-on-one with student caregivers to help them balance school and family care. Hear from a recent high school graduate and his principal about the challenges of late-night work, exhaustion, and missed school days and the support that helped him graduate, complete job training, and better provide for his family.
